I need some help/idea/workaround on achieving the following -
Short Question
In bookmarks - Is it possible to eliminate any effect on a particular visualization ? or connect bookmarks based on conditions ?
Details scenario
I have Slicer1 with 2 options
a. "By Product" and
b. "By Sales"
I have another slicer2 which has options like
1. Bar Chart
2. Column Chart
3. Pie Chart
I basically have 3 charts stacked on each other and I have created 3 bookmarks where bookmark1 hides column and pie chart, bookmark2 hides bar and pie chart and bookmark3 hides Bar and column. This works fine independently as far as hiding other charts are concerned however problem is it effects the selection in Slicer1
So for eg. while creating all 3 bookmarks I had ByProduct option selected in Slicer1. Now let say I selection option "By Sales" and then click on ColumnChart it automatically (since linked to bookmark) takes me to the screen where Byproduct is selected. Is it possible the impact on the slicer1 ?
